About Sara El Hadji

Sara El Hadji is a scholar working on Computer Vision and Pattern Recognition, Emergency Medical Services and Emergency Medicine, having authored 4 papers that have together received 421 indexed citations. Recurring topics across this work include Cerebrovascular and Carotid Artery Diseases (2 papers), Medical Image Segmentation Techniques (2 papers) and Appendicitis Diagnosis and Management (1 paper). The work is most often cited by research in Radiology, Nuclear Medicine and Imaging (262 citations), Computer Vision and Pattern Recognition (199 citations) and Ophthalmology (86 citations). Sara El Hadji has collaborated with scholars based in Italy, France and Spain. Frequent co-authors include Elena De Momi, Sara Moccia, Leonardo S. Mattos, Jean‐Louis Alberini, E Fréneaux, G. Kalifa, Francesco Cardinale, Giuseppe Baselli, Michele Rizzi and Caroline Essert. Their work appears in journals such as Medical Image Analysis, Computer Methods and Programs in Biomedicine and Journal of Pediatric Gastroenterology and Nutrition.
